On a clear day, each square metre of the Earth's surface receives approximately 1,000 watts of solar energy, also known as 1 kW/m². This energy can be converted into electricity using solar panels, making it a reliable and sustainable source of power for homes and businesses. What is IP54 & how does it work?

A Complete Guide to Electrical Enclosure Protection IP54 is one of the most common ingress protection (IP) ratings used for electrical guide cabinets, industrial enclosures, and outdoor equipment. It defines a specific level of defense against dust and water, based on the international standard IEC 60529.

What is the difference between IP44 and IP54 control cabinets?

Compared to IP44, IP54 provides improved protection against both dust and water, without the cost or bulk of full waterproof models like IP66.
